The early 20th century saw significant beauty trends being shaped largely by celebrities and prominent society figures. This era was marked by the rise of Hollywood, which played a crucial role in popularizing certain styles and aesthetics. Actresses and socialites set standards with their fashion choices, hairstyles, and makeup, which were widely publicized in magazines and moving pictures.

Film stars like Greta Garbo and Clara Bow became iconic symbols of beauty, inspiring countless women to emulate their looks. These celebrities often collaborated with beauty brands and were at the forefront of marketing campaigns, which further solidified their influence on public perceptions of beauty.

While local influencers and political figures certainly had their roles, their impact was not as pronounced in the realm of beauty trends compared to that of celebrities and society figures. Sports personalities also began to gain some visibility around this time, but they primarily influenced physical fitness and athletic trends rather than beauty standards.
